Adelasie, 

There is truth and altruism in what you said below, as far as I see it. 

The planet, the air we breathe and the universal wisdom ultimately have no private owners.

Every physical citizen is only a passing guest in the planet,   and a passing student of the divine wisdom, in his lower self, at least.    At the same time,  as you say, we have a social structure which works with the idea of private property, etc.

I wanted to make this point: disciples and Masters are able to share ideas, feelings, quotations, sentences and authorship of books. This complicates a little bit the discussion on editorial policies.

But still,  tampering is tampering. Disciples, lay disciples, aspirants to lay discipleship and honest or experienced Editors can "share ideas" while having respect for original texts  and authors. 

Regards,  Carlos
